Kering Khera
Kering Khera is a village located in Bhadesar tehsil of Chittaurgarh district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Bhadesar (tehsildar office) and 48km away from district headquarter Chittaurgarh. As per 2009 stats, Nanana is the gram panchayat of Kering Khera village.

About Kering Khera
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kering Khera is 101333. The village spans a total geographical area of 196.2 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 312614. Nimbahera is nearest town to Kering Khera village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 18km away.
When it comes to local governance, Kering Khera village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Bari sadri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Chittorgarh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Kering Khera
According to the 2011 Census, Kering Khera has a total population of about 285, with approximately 136 males and 149 females. The sex ratio is around 1095 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 44 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 6 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 10. The overall literacy rate is approximately 63.51%, with male literacy at about 74.26% and female literacy near 53.69%. There are around 79 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 285 | 136 | 149 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 44 | 19 | 25 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 6 | 3 | 3 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 10 | 6 | 4 |
Literate Population | 181 | 101 | 80 |
Illiterate Population | 104 | 35 | 69 |
Connectivity of Kering Khera
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kering Khera. As per the 2011 stats, Kering Khera had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
